<div dir="ltr">Hi,<div><br></div><div>Is there a LAUNDER for geopackages?</div><div><br></div><div>I ask this because at the following site:</div><div><br></div><div><a href="https://www.geopackage.org/guidance/getting-started.html">https://www.geopackage.org/guidance/getting-started.html</a><br></div><div><br></div><div>Gives this specific guidance:</div><div><br></div><div>Note: <b>For maximum interoperability,</b> start your database identifiers (table names, column names, etc.) with a lowercase character and only use <b>lowercase characters</b>, numbers 0-9, and underscores (_).<br></div><div><br></div><div>Which then turned into a <b>constraint</b> in GeoNode (I could not upload a certain geopackage from the township of langley) where I eventually discovered in the celery logs this error:</div><div><br></div><div>ERROR/ForkPoolWorker-958] {'validation_code': 'RQ1', 'validation_description': 'Layer names must start with a letter, and <b>valid char<br>acters are lowercase a-z</b>, numbers or underscores.', 'level': 'error', 'locations': ['Error layer: Parcel_Attributes']}<br></div><div><br></div><div>I would love LAUNDER to be a more global option.</div><div><br></div><div>Upper for: Oracle and Shapefiles.</div><div>Lower for: Postgresql, Mysql, geopackages</div><div><br></div><div>Just wondering,</div><div><br></div><div>Rob</div><div><br></div><div><br></div></div>